Women's Soccer shocks HPU 6-0

Stephanie Malone recorded her second straight two-goal game.
 
BOX SCORE


SAN RAFAEL, Calif. — The Dominican University of California women's soccer team bounced back from last week's tough 1-0 loss against Notre Dame de Namur with a convincing 6-0 Pacific West Conference victory over visiting Hawai'i Pacific University on Thursday afternoon.

The Lady Penguins (4-5-2/2-2-1) built a 4-0 victory in the first half thanks to a pair of goals by PacWest Top 10 Honor Roll member Stephanie Malone and goals by Shayna Elkins and Eleanna Mendez.

Dominican's Bridget Folan added a pair of second-half goals to seal the 6-0 victory.

The Sea Warriors (5-3-1/3-2-) were limited to four shots and placed just one shot on goal - Dominican's Jill Rizo made the diving save to preserve the shutout. Rizo played the final 10 minutes of the match while keeper Alicia Paulsen had a quiet day in her 80 minutes in front of the net.

Dominican takes the field again on Monday, Oct. 12 when the Lady Penguins host BYU-Hawaii. Kickoff is set for an early 11:00 a.m. with the men to follow at 1:30 p.m
